£652,700 per year

Based on an annual salary of £652,700, your estimated take home pay is £360,231 after tax and National Insurance, giving you £30,019 per month

Yearly Monthly Weekly Daily
Basic Salary £652,700.00 £54,391.67 £12,551.92 £2,510.38
Taxable Income £652,700.00 £54,391.67 £12,551.92 £2,510.38
Income Tax £277,404.00 £23,117.00 £5,334.69 £1,066.94
National Insurance £15,064.60 £1,255.38 £289.70 £57.94
Take Home Pay £360,231.40 £30,019.28 £6,927.53 £1,385.51
Calculation Assumptions

To give you an idea of what you'd bring home after taxes, we based our calculations on these assumptions:

  • You are an employee, not a company director.
  • You don't get paid dividends (a share of company profits).
  • Your salary is spread out in equal payments throughout the year.
  • You haven't reached retirement age yet and don't receive a state pension.
  • You don't pay Scottish income tax (this applies to people in Scotland).
  • Your National Insurance (NI) category is A, H & M (this is a standard category for most employees).
  • You only pay Class 1 National Insurance (this is paid by most employees).
  • Your tax code is likely 1257L, which is typical for someone with one job or pension.
  • This information about your take-home pay doesn't include any money going towards a pension.
